Seamus Kearney has decided to “step back” as chief executive of Valeo, one of Ireland’s biggest food groups, after the business was acquired by Bain Capital in May 2021. In a statement this evening, Valeo Foods said that Ronald Kers, an experienced European food sector executive, will become chief executive of Valeo in the summer of 2023.
